Blogs - Creating Blog Feeds and Writing Blog Posts

  • Updated

Overview

This guide outlines how to set up a new Blog Feed, create Blog Posts in Edenred Engagement, and shares tips for crafting engaging content.

Requirements

Only Administrators can establish new Blog Feeds. These users are authorized to oversee all Blog Feeds throughout the platform. Other platform members can compose Blog Posts provided they've been assigned appropriate permissions for the specific Blog Feed where they wish to contribute. (Refer to the Blog Permissions Guide for details.)

Setting Up a New Blog Feed

To access existing Blog Feeds or establish a new one:

  1. Go to Account and select Manage blogs:
  2. You can establish a new Blog Feed by selecting create a new blog, or begin composing content within an existing feed. You can also navigate in your existing blogs, and manage the posts by clicking on it.

Blog Feed Administration

After establishing a Blog Feed, from the Manage blogs screen:

  1. Select the Blog Feed name to access it.
  2. Select Blog settings to manage blog visibility, add a description, retrieve the blog's URL, and configure whether the announcement feature should be activated by default for all posts
  3. You can also set a default segment to display the blog only to a specific audience within your organization. See the Segment Management guide or contact your Customer Success Manager or Implementation team for assistance.

Once your blog is set up, select Blog Roles to manage posting permissions for each blog. Refer to this article for guidance on roles.

Composing a New Blog Post

After establishing a blog, the next phase is content creation! Writers can begin composing their blog post from multiple locations:

  1. Via the 'Manage Blogs' Area

    For writers who haven't previously published content, a message will display on the main screen when accessing the Manage Blogs area on their platform.
    Either of the two green buttons displayed can be selected to begin their initial post:

  2. Via the Blog Feed

    Every Blog Feed includes a homepage displaying all published content in reverse chronological order. Users with Administrator, Editor, Blogger, or Contributor permissions will see a green Write a post button in the upper right corner of this feed, which initiates a new post:

     

  3. Via the 'Mega Menu'

    In the Mega Menu (the main navigation bar at the platform's top), users with Blog permissions (Administrator, Editor, Blogger, or Contributor) will find a Write a post option on the menu's right side:

Writing Your Post

After selecting the Write a Post button, one of two situations will occur:

  1. Users with access to only one Blog Feed will be directed straight to the editing interface to begin writing.
  2. Users with access to multiple Blog Feeds will see a selection screen prompting them to choose which blog they want to post in.

After selecting the Blog Feed (or if only one is available), users will reach the editing interface where they can compose their content:

Inserting Images

Insert an image by uploading from your device (select the grey area or drag and drop a file).

The image size limit is 15MB, with support for JPG, JPEG, PNG, and GIF formats.

Attaching files

The file size limit is 100MB, with support for PDF-, ZIP- and Office files.
